Adam Quote by Charles Williams
“Of Adam and Eve: They had what they wanted. That they did not like it when they got it does not alter the fact that they certainly got it.”
About This Quote
People often get what they desire, but dissatisfaction can follow, highlighting the gap between acquisition and contentment.
In simple terms: Getting what you want doesn’t guarantee happiness.
